## Account Recovery: Lintern SQL Ruleset

If a reviewer is locked out of the Lintern dashboard, recovery restores access to the SQL lint configuration only, not migration history. Rules `sql-keyword-case`, `no-select-star`, and `require-where-on-delete` remain enforced during recovery, so pending review queues are unaffected. Initiate recovery from the Brantwick admin panel, confirm your reviewer role, and wait for the two-minute cooldown. At the prompt, supply the team recovery passphrase, which is kept current directly below this line.

strongbox words: raldor-eliir-lamael

The Lindquarry Room on level 2 is reserved for candidate interviews and must remain locked at all times when unoccupied. Visitors may only enter when escorted by a member of the hiring panel, and escorts must remain present for the full duration of the session. Recording equipment is not permitted unless approved in advance by the facilities lead. Facilities desk staff preparing the room ahead of an interview should use the access code below.

badge for yahif-yagef: bdg-KUW-8

## Step 6: Apply relevance tuning defaults

For the weekly eng sync: this step migrates Lanternfind's search relevance settings to the new scoring profile. Field boosts for titles and tags were rebalanced after the October evaluation run, and the synonym expansion pass now executes before stemming rather than after. Verify that the benchmark query set still returns the pinned golden results before proceeding; a regression here blocks the rollout. Apply the following configuration to each relevance node.

config for tagaf-bawif:
[norok]
host = norok.ordinworks.local
user = norok_svc
database = norok_prod